Output 75c36776ef28c7431319393859110642e65478789acfa90c56ebd7d148dfe188:0

value
1986839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b512cd405b212797366d45910cc9c6c907fd79ed OP_EQUAL
address
3JCSkdkcnqj5tBeo1VkQoBMfLih1zZbqDr
transaction
75c36776ef28c7431319393859110642e65478789acfa90c56ebd7d148dfe188
spent
true